Setup information

I recently upgraded my CPU from 5800X to 5800X3D (got the Anniversary edition quite cheap due to a pricing error). I am running the following in my system:

  • MSI B550 Gaming Carbon WiFi
  • 2x16GB Crucial Ballistix 3000 MHz CL16 (Micron E-die)
  • Phantom Spirit 120SE
  • Arctic MX-7
  • Fractal Design Define R5
  • ASUS RX 9070XT TUF OC

When I changed my CPU, I installed the latest BIOS (7C90v1L1) and reset all BIOS settings. From the BIOS, I activated XMP and set up the fan curve (80C 100%, 70C 60%, 55C 40% and 35C 20% + slow fan ramp up time due to CPU temperature spikes in desktop). After that, I installed the latest chipset drivers (8.08.12.551 from AMD, not older ones from motherboard downloads).

Overclocking results

With 25C ambient temperatures, this setup reached 14087 pts in Cinebench R23. HWiNFO said that clocks hovered around 4250 and it was temperature limited (90C).

After that I OC'd my RAM to the settings I used with my old 5800X. Those settings are straight from https://www.computerbase.de/forum/threads/amd-ryzen-ram-oc-community.1829356/page-678#post-23004580, where I used the "The mix (good compromise) 3800 1.39v" timings. ZenTimings screenshot. I ran AIDA64 Extreme memory benchmarks, here are the results before OC and after OC.

Memory OC increased my Cinebench R23 score to 14230 (with same CPU clocks of 4250 and 90C thermal throttle).

After that, I tried both Kombo Strike 3 and PBO -30 from the BIOS.

  • PBO -30 netted me 14633 pts with 4350/4375 clocks and ~81C temperature

  • KS3 netted me 14560 pts with 4350/4375 clocks and ~81C temperature (AFAIK KS3 is the same as PBO -30, so I'm not exactly sure why the scores differ. These were only single runs, which might explain it).

After that, I stumbled upon the 5800X3D Owner's Thread and made the recommended BIOS changes from there. The results are the following:

  • Memory OC + BIOS CPPC settings: 14006 pts, core clocks of 4200 and temperatures of 86C

  • Memory OC + BIOS CPPC settings + PBO -30: 14616 pts, core clocks of 4375 and temperatures of 81C.

Thoughts & questions

  • The main reason why I am undervolting the CPU is to limit limit the thermals of the CPU (which also should correspond to lower fan noise, except that my new fan curve runs the fans at 100% after 80C).

  • When I switched the CPU, I also changed my cooler from Thermalright Macho Rev.B to the Phantom Spirit. Didn't notice a lot of changes, mostly this was done due to the fears of Macho Rev. B cooling surface being tailored for Intel CPUs and hoping that upgrading would help for cooling performance (Thermalright statement: "the reason for this is the design of the cooler base. It's convex. An Intel CPU is concave, so they fit together perfectly. An AMD CPU is flat, though. So there will always be a bit of leeway").

  • Actual question: the 5800X3D (or at least some of them) should be able to achieve sustained 4450 multi-core boosts, but the best I got with the BIOS CPPC settings and PBO -30 was 4375. Might this be due to chip starting to thermal throttle after 80C and my moderately high ambient temperature?

  • Is there something that I could try to achieve sustained 4450 boost clocks or should I just call it a day and say that this is "good enough"?

  • I am always a little skeptic about if the cooler is mounted right. I applied the thermal paste in an X, slapped on the cooler and tightened the screws to moderately hand-tight. I assume that there are no signs of bad contact?

  • I've run stress testing overnight for the memory overclock and PBO undervolt, both seem to be stable from that testing. Real world usage will tell the truth.

Decided to see how far I could push my LGA1366 platform before dialing it back to daily limits. I managed to hit 4.7GHz at a whopping 1.55V Vcore for a quick benchmark pass!

​The test ran surprisingly stable with a max CPU temperature of 84°C, while my VRMs stayed at a chill 40°C thanks to external thermal probes linked to a Scythe Kaze Master controller and an external fan.

​Benchmark Results:

​Cinebench R20: 2207 pts

​Cinebench R15: 1070 cb

​The Rig & Cooling Setup:

​The heart of the system is an Intel Xeon X5670 slotted into an ASUS P6X58D-E motherboard. Memory-wise, I'm running 3x Kingston Value DDR3 sticks, pushed from their stock 1333MHz CL9 up to 1450MHz at CL8.

​I used an ID-Cooling Frostflow 240mm AIO upgraded with Arctic P12 pro fans. Since X58 northbridges get notoriously hot, I strapped a small dedicated fan directly onto the NB heatsink. Power is delivered by an FSP Raider II 750W PSU. While I'm currently running an ASUS RTX 3060, the plan for this retro project is to eventually throw in 2x GTX 970s in SLI just for the nostalgia.

All this inside an old, painted house from the 00's. Sort of like a junk build 😅

​Don't worry, the CPU survived and I dialed the voltages back to safe 24/7 limits immediately after the run! 😅

Ok so this turned into a bit of a project haha. gonna try to keep it short but theres alot to cover.

TL;DR: picked up a Z890 Maximus Apex listed as defective/untested off finn for like 200€ / 230$, straightened bent socket pins, swapped the ILM, desoldered a CMOS battery holder off a dead Z170-Deluxe i had laying around and soldered it onto the Apex, repasted, then did a full per-core / per-cluster tune on a 285K that turned out to have a really uneven die-to-IHS contact.

Ended up at 45,033 R23, 20,556 in the 3DMark CPU Profile (max threads) and 20,053 multi / 917 single in CPU-Z, stable, wich im pretty happy with.

The stuff

  • CPU: Core Ultra 9 285K
  • Board: ROG Maximus Z890 Apex (the damaged one)
  • RAM: 64GB Kingston Server Premier ECC UDIMM DDR5, Hynix M-die (Tough Times)
  • GPU: TUF 4070 Ti Super, cross flashed with the STRIX vBIOS
  • reference was SkatterBencher #84 since its literally the same 285K + Apex combo

The board

listed as defective/untested, and it got worse when i actually looked at it:

  • 8 or so bent pins, one on DDR3_DQ[2][2] (data line, and the apex only has one dimm per channel so no redundancy there) and some VCCCORE pins (didnt care, tons of redundancy) But i managed to sort all of them out 😄
  • the previous owner had forced a 14900K into the 1851 socket and flattened the plastic alignment ears, cpu was literally resting on plastic shavings......
  • and the whole CMOS battery holder was just gone. not the battery, the holder. Previous owner had tried to take out the battery when the board wouldn't POST with the 14900K 🤦‍♂️

Straightened the pins under magnification, cleaned the shavings, fixed a couple more wonky pins, swapped the mangled ILM for a good one. Then for the CMOS holder i had a dead Z170 Deluxe laying around so i just desoldered its holder and soldered it onto the apex. retains memory now :) That one actually mattered way more than i thought, before that nothing persisted properly and it was messing with my testing without me realising. (duh)

The guy had it laying on a carpet, without AS bag. Exlpains the Hair :facepalm:
Mushed alignment ears (both sides)

[](./Bought a dead ROG Maximus Z890 Apex for 200€, fixed it, stole a CMOS holder off a dead Z170, and tuned a 285K around its own garbage die solder — 45,033 R23 - _ r_overclocking_files/bought-a-dead-rog-maximus-z890-apex-for-(4).jpg)

[](./Bought a dead ROG Maximus Z890 Apex for 200€, fixed it, stole a CMOS holder off a dead Z170, and tuned a 285K around its own garbage die solder — 45,033 R23 - _ r_overclocking_files/bought-a-dead-rog-maximus-z890-apex-for-(5).jpg)

Then a proper repaste with HY-P17 and it came out of thermal throttle hell.

The arrow lake die solder can go where the sun doesn't shine.

So once i could test cleanly the chip showed its true colors. the die contact on this thing is all over the place:

  • core 0 does 5.7 GHz @ 1.279V @ 78°C
  • core 13 can barely hold 5.3 @ 1.194V and hits 100°C

Lower clock, LESS voltage, but 22 degrees hotter lol. thats not silicon, thats bad solder under the hot cores. cores 10-13 (and the e-cores sitting around them) are all in one bad contact zone. checked it against my old TUF board and its the same cores, so its the chip, not the board.

So instead of fighting it i just tuned to the map.

All cores got custom V/F points, Colder cores got a higher +mV offset to hold 5.7, propped per core on VF8 to fight the all-core droop. I did it per core on purpose becouse a global voltage bump would just cook the hot cores even more.

E-cores tuned per cluster of 4. the clusters are physically interleaved between the p-cores so they inherit whatever hotspot they sit in. cool clusters pushed up, the cluster sitting on the P12/13 hotspot held lower. landed around 49-50x at 1.31V (thats the sane daily ceiling for the e-cores).

Fabric: NGU 32 / D2D 32 matched, cache floating 36-38 with downbin. i went WAY down a rabbit hole trying to lock the ring high for latency and it kept freezing. turns out on this silicon the ring wants a VnnAON floor it wont take manually (if ring DLVR goes above VnnAON = instability/no boot). so i let the cache live its own life. costs a couple ns on ECC m-die that nobody would ever feel, not worth the headache.

Power: PL1 350 / PL2 400 so the e-cores get burst headroom but the sustained stays capped.

  • Max CPU Package Power durin Y-Cruncher = 425.8W 
    • ( Fancy silicone radiator at this point )

Testing

Biggest thing i learned: OCCT AVX2 temps are bullshit.

Same config read 104°C in OCCT but 85°C in R23, like a 15-18 degree gap. so i stopped letting OCCT temps decide anything and validated with:

  • y-cruncher (skipped the memory heavy FFTv4 on purpose so i wouldnt confuse a core error with my rednecked repaired memory channel)
  • R23 loops
  • HWiNFO + WHEA in event viewer for the actual truth

Tested every core to its edge, when one failed i found its real ceiling and backed off one step.

Results

  • R23: 45,033 (rank 1 for the cpu in my list, personal best)
  • 3DMark CPU Profile: 20,556 max threads / 16,037 (16T) / 10,215 (8T) / 5,433 (4T) / 2,769 (2T) / 1,391 (1T) — valid result
  • CPU-Z: 20,053 multi / 917.5 single (24T)
  • zero WHEA in real use
  • only the die-hotspot cores throttle, and only under synthetic AVX. real workloads sit ~15° cooler and everything holds

Takeaways if youre doing this

  • damaged boards are worth saving if you can solder. flagship OC board for mid tier money.
  • a missing/flaky CMOS holder will make you chase ghosts. fix persistence FIRST.
  • arrow lake die contact is a lottery. if a cooler core runs hotter than a hot one at lower load, its contact not silicon. tune per core to the map.
  • OCCT AVX2 temps lie. use it to find errors, not to make thermal decisions. y-cruncher + real load for the truth.
  • dont chase the last bin. i spent ages on e-cores 50->51, ring locked vs floating, one core to 58... all effort for gains you will literally never feel. know when youre done.
